Man charged with murder after woman found dead in Canberra zoo - 9News

National Zoo and Aquarium employee Jude Wijesinghe has been charged with the murder of a woman inside the Canberra zoo.

ACT Police have today charged the 29-year-old with one count of murder and refused him bail during a bedside hearing in hospital.

He was arrested yesterday afternoon and taken to hospital under police guard after a 29-year-old woman was found dead at the National Zoo and Aquarium in the city's west about 12.50pm yesterday.

Her body was located in the storeroom located at the back of the kitchen.

Wijesinghe was arrested and transported to hospital with suspected self-inflicted wounds following the discovery.

He is due to appear in court in April.

A forensic examination of the crime scene by police experts is continuing today.

Detective Superintendent Hall O'Meagher said yesterday police believe the woman, and Wijesinghe, were co-workers but are investigating whether there was a further relationship between them.

A knife was found at the scene.

The zoo and the wildlife lodge Jamala has been closed today "in respect of all those affected directly or indirectly", but it will reopen tomorrow, the zoo confirmed in a statement.

"The owners, management and staff of Jamala Wildlife Lodge and the National Zoo and Aquarium would like to express their condolences to the families of those affected by Monday's tragic events," the statement reads.

"They would also like to express their sorrow to all staff, many who have been significantly affected by this event.

"They also wish to thank both the staff who showed incredible strength and compassion during a horrific time.

"Thank you also to the multitude of friends, visitors, members, staff and the general public for their kind thoughts and messages of support.

"It has been noted that zoo staff would prefer to be at work and as such the zoo will re-open to the public as of 9.30am tomorrow (Wednesday).

"Staff have been given the option of working or not, however, we expect all normal services will be available.

"Jamala staff have generally been significantly affected by the events and Jamala will remain shut until 30th December and will reopen subject to staff sentiments and availability."
